Dog Food Recommendations: A Key SEO Opportunity
Dog food is one of the most searched-for pet products. Creating detailed, keyword-rich reviews and buying guides can position your store as an authority. Highlight ingredients, health benefits, and breed-specific options to capture long-tail keywords like "best grain-free dog food for small breeds."
Cat Litter Reviews: Engaging and Informative Content
Cat owners are particular about litter choices, making this a prime topic for SEO content. Compare brands, discuss odor control, and address eco-friendly options. Use phrases like "best clumping cat litter" or "low-dust cat litter reviews" to rank higher in search results.
Optimizing Product Descriptions for SEO
Beyond reviews, ensure your product pages are SEO-friendly. Include relevant keywords naturally, use bullet points for readability, and add high-quality images with alt text. For example, "premium organic dog food with chicken" is more effective than a generic description.
Building Backlinks with Pet Care Content
Publishing blog posts on pet care tips, such as "How to Transition Your Cat to a New Litter," can earn backlinks from pet forums and blogs. This boosts domain authority and improves rankings.
